Archeologically, Carthage is a mess - every civilisation established itself, developed, flourished, was invaded, was destroyed. The new Occupiers built their own cities, temples, public buildings, government, dwellings, on top of the mess, using the rubble. So Roman columns turn up all over, well after the Romans went super nova. What you can see is whoever was last's view of society. Hard to pick your way through it all. Many stones lying on the ground. Some dramatic things remain, such as the Hidden Commercial Port.
